Bank Secured Credit Cards – All You Should Know
Even though there are many kinds of credit cards available for customers, there are few for those with bad credit. Those who are looking to repair their credit have a couple of options accessible, one of which is the bank secured credit card. This credit card can help you to repair your credit score, as it works in conjunction with your savings or checking account.
Bank secured credit cards look and work similar to traditional credit cards, although they use your bank account as collateral. The bank will take the money from your account whenever you’re not capable to pay your credit card bill at the due date. By doing this, there is usually money there for your bank, in the event which you are not able to make your payment.
Bank secured credit cards are also ideal for those who’ve a personal bankruptcy or simply don’t qualify for a line of credit score because of to bad credit or no credit score history. These credit score cards display your bank which you can spend your month-to-month dues, and that you are taking the necessary actions in rebuilding or building your credit. Over time, in the event you stay responsible and spend your bill on time, your financial institution may give you an unsecured line of credit score – known as a standard credit score card without any collateral.
Due to the undeniable fact that bank secured credit cards only allow you to spend what have inside your account, you don’t need to be concerned about debt. The financial institution simply requires the money in your account anytime you can’t make a payment.
